// Meet the Crew
"Shades" is brought to you by a variety of models, fashion designers, artists and make-up/prosthetic artists, surrounding a core photographer.
Most of us live and work in Lincoln, UK, but we have crewmembers from all across Great Britain.
While the direction of the project is generally decided by the photographer, all individuals involved get input into how the project works on technical levels.

Who Are We?
Charli is a professional photographer and artist with experience in staged imagery, corporate work and photojournalism. She is the project creator and primary designer, and absolutely hates having her own photo taken!
Stuart is Charli's partner in both life and work. He is her primary photographic assistant and ideas bounce-board. Stuart owns his own publishing company, Clockwork Wolf, and was the key driver behind Clockwork Chronicle magazine.
Lily is a cosplayer and model working on her own fashion label, Little Bird Fancies. While mostly creating for herself and friends, Lily does occasionally take commissions and models for Joanna of Blue Lady Couture on a semi-regular basis. She designed and made the LeFay outfit.
Jo is an award winning designer (Best Individual Designer, Steampunk Choice Awards 2014) and owner of both Blue Lady Couture and Joanna's Bridal. Her creations are stunning to behold and beautiful to wear, and we are so excited to have her on board with the project!
Owner of Curious Fashion and singer-songwriter behind Alice's Night Circus, Julia is a creative on multiple levels who regularly models for Fair Visions' projects.
Steph trained as an actress with Amersham and Wycombe College, including getting herself some experience in stage combat. She now works as a teaching assistant and camp manager at Super Camps.
Community Learning Disability Nurse and the pretty face of Airship Apothecary, Boo is something of a make-up guru and always manages to look fabulous in pictures!
